Body
Origins and Family
John Noel's father was Baptist Noel, 3rd Viscount Campden[3]. His mother was Elizabeth Noel, Viscountess Campden[4].
Personal Life
John Noel was married to Elizabeth Sherard[5]. Children include Bridget Noel[6], 1705–1729[14] and Thomas Noel[7], a politician[15], 1704–1788[16], of Kingdom of Great Britain[17].
Death and Burial
John Noel died on September 26, 1718[2].
